Background

GRIP1-associated protein 1 is a protein that in humans is encoded by the GRIPAP1 gene. This gene encodes a guanine nucleotide exchange factor for the Ras family of small G proteins (RasGEF) . The encoded protein interacts in a complex with glutamate receptor interacting protein 1 (GRIP1) and plays a role in the regulation of AMPA receptor function.
